The offer provides a 30% discount on tickets to the Cyclades, Dodecanese, Sporades, Saronic Islands, Crete, and the Northeastern Aegean Islands when combined with a Superfast Ferries ticket for the Adriatic Sea. The discount is valid for one-way or round-trip tickets for passengers and vehicles (all categories) on domestic routes.
However, the discount does not apply to fuel surcharges, pet transport fees, or the Pure cabin supplement. Additionally, discounts cannot be combined, and only the most advantageous offer will be applied. Tickets for both the Adriatic Sea and domestic routes must be purchased at the same time.

Passengers traveling with pets must declare it at the time of ticket booking. The issuance of the ticket for the pet is mandatory and requires the registration of the following information: pet passport or health book number, category (e.g., companion, therapy, assistance), size (large > 10 kg or small <= 10 kg), and onboard location (in cabin, in kennel, or on deck).
Travel companions must carry the pet’s health book and, for EU residents, the pet passport. They must follow boarding procedures and are responsible for the animal’s care, safety, and hygiene during the journey. For dogs, cats, and ferrets, a rabies vaccination certificate is mandatory. Each passenger may travel with a maximum of 5 pets, all vaccinated and with a health book.
The port of Tinos is located to the southwest of the island and provides connections to many of the Cyclades islands. The new port is located close to the center of Chora with nice beaches in the vicinity. There are useful passenger services around the port. Athens is the closest airport, from which you can easily move to Rafina and embark for Tinos. Athens International Airport is about 15 kilometers from the port of Rafina and there are connections provided by Ktel buses that depart every hour, the journey takes about thirty minutes.... Astypàlea is a rugged and rocky island that belongs to the Dodecanese islands in the southeastern Aegean Sea. This is a remote and wild island with a completely barren almost lunar landscape with a special charm. The little white houses clinging to the coastline is in contrast with the sea which has many shades of blue. Astypàlea is formed of two separate islands, Messa Nixi and Oxo Nixi, joined by a strip of land that make it similar to the shape of a butterfly.
